Andreana Kostantina Tantaros has been a conservative American commentator and analyst for over a decade. She has been a co-host on the show Outnumbered, airing in Fox News. In August of 2016 she filed a lawsuit against Fox News, accusing Roger Ailes Bill O'Reilly and others of sexual harassing. Andrea Tantaros received a salary of $800,000.00 a year in her peak years at Fox News. Tantaros was born on December 30, 1978 in Allentown, Pennsylvania. Her father, who is Greek of heritage, has been tied to an Italian woman. Tantaros attended Parkland High School. In addition, she worked at the family's Pied Piper Diner. Tantaros' career began as a press assistant for Massachusetts Governor William Weld and Congressman Pat Toomey.
